The Spice Girls plan reunion concert

The Spice Girls are planning a reunion concert in 2017.
Three members of the girl group – Mel B, Emma Bunton and Geri Horner – are reportedly set to mark the 21st anniversary of their debut album with a huge gig in London’s Hyde Park next July.
A source said: "Mel B, Emma and Geri agreed Hyde Park would be the ultimate way to launch a reunion next July for their 21st anniversary.
"It gives them a year to plan everything and make sure their comeback is spectacular. It would be the most-talked about gig of the year."
The ‘Wannabe’ hitmakers have teamed up with music manager and lawyer Joyce Smyth and PR guru Alan Edwards, who worked with them in the 90s.
It is not yet know whether fellow bandmates Victoria Beckham and Mel C will be joining them but the 42-year-old fashion designer is considering it as she would love for her four-year-old daughter Harper to see her as a part of The Spice Girls.
The insider added to The Sun newspaper: "Victoria likes the idea of Harper seeing her just once as a Spice Girl because she wasn’t born for the reunion in 2008. It’s a long shot but there’s a chance she would join in at the London date."
Meanwhile, Mel B previously revealed the group were forced to push back their 20th anniversary plans.
She said recently: "It’s our 20th anniversary this year – this would be the perfect year but places get booked out, so what we’re hopefully doing is planning on doing something to celebrate next year.
"It’s something that we want to do and it’d be nice to celebrate and give thanks to all the fans. I’m not getting any younger. Let’s hurry up and get this done."
